Human Breast Milk miRNA, Maternal Probiotic Supplementation and Atopic Dermatitis in Offspring
BACKGROUND: Perinatal probiotic ingestion has been shown to prevent atopic dermatitis (AD) in infancy in a number of randomised trials.
